Output d38499989d30e3e5e05adb5cc3829eea66d60454a82b7f9608e94faa10653f32:1

value
1007938
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ba072ba701a07e60cb4dd64efdc2b63f78f22fc6 OP_EQUAL
address
3JeeCSVzztLm2ZbdaKdwiiJQLxnNHLizut
transaction
d38499989d30e3e5e05adb5cc3829eea66d60454a82b7f9608e94faa10653f32
spent
true